Something that has annoyed me for years, and I'm sure many of you as well, has been resolved.

I'm specifically referring to auto-merging of posts when you want to add something to a post you recently made. Generally, if you want to post something in the same thread but no one else has posted within 15 minutes of your original post, all posts made within that time frame would auto-merge into the same post.

This was often a problem as people would be responding to something you might have said, but didn't see the additional comments you might have made until after they made their post, or not at all.

To keep things cleaner and to stop this problem from continuing, we have finally found a way to remove that setting altogether. This means that all posts you make going forward will appear as separate posts within a thread.

This is either great news for most of you or not so great for others. I'm not really sure, but I know it was something that bothered me.

If this was not the right call, please do let me know.

Update: I should add that because the setting for auto-merging posts has been turned off, a flood control setting is automatically being activated, which means users can't make a new post for at least 3 seconds.
